Change a one-to-one PTT call to an intercom call
You can convert a one-to-one PTT session to an intercom call. 
1.  When your device shows Press and hold [PTT] to talk, press  
MENU/SELECT. The screen shows Intercom.
2.  Press MENU/SELECT. Your device displays Calling other handset 
or Calling HANDSET X
Push to talk Ended and then Other handset is calling or 
HANDSET X is calling. The destination device rings.
